How to fill out a private lesson progress report:

01
Start by including your personal information, such as your name, the date, and contact details. This will help identify the student and ensure that the report reaches the right recipient.
02
Provide a brief summary of the private lesson, including the subject or topic covered, the duration of the lesson, and any additional notes or observations you may have. This will give an overview of what was accomplished during the lesson.
03
Outline the skills or learning objectives that were addressed during the private lesson. Break down each objective or skill into subcategories for better organization and clarity. For example, if teaching music, you may include sections for technique, musicality, sight-reading, and repertoire.
04
Evaluate the student's progress in each skill or objective. Use a rating system or scale to indicate the student's level of proficiency or improvement. This can be done numerically (e.g., on a scale of 1 to 5) or descriptively (e.g., beginner, intermediate, advanced).
05
Provide specific feedback and comments on the student's performance. Be constructive and offer suggestions for improvement where necessary. Highlight the student's strengths and areas that may require additional attention or practice.
06
Document any homework assignments or practice recommendations given to the student. Include specific instructions or exercises that should be practiced between lessons, and encourage the student to review these regularly to reinforce learning.
07
Sign and date the progress report to indicate its authenticity and completion. This formalizes the report and makes it more official for both the student and any other parties involved, such as parents or administrators.

Who needs a private lesson progress report:

01
Private lesson instructors typically require progress reports to track student development and assess the effectiveness of their teaching strategies. These reports help instructors tailor their lessons to each student's specific needs and monitor their progress over time.
02
Parents or guardians of the student often request progress reports to stay informed about their child's learning journey. These reports provide valuable insight into their child's strengths, weaknesses, and overall progress, facilitating communication and collaboration between the instructor, student, and parents.
03
Educational institutions or organizations offering private lessons may require progress reports to ensure accountability and maintain consistent quality in their instruction. These reports serve as documentation of the lessons provided and enable institutions to track the progress of their students collectively.
In summary, filling out a private lesson progress report involves providing a summary of the lesson, assessing the student's progress in each skill or objective, offering constructive feedback, and documenting homework assignments. This report is beneficial for private lesson instructors, parents, and educational institutions for tracking student growth and facilitating communication.
